About Killywan Hill
Hikers looking for a decent morning stretch will find this hill fits the bill perfectly. It's not a challenging climb by any stretch, making it suitable for reasonably fit families with older children, though the pathless final approach might frustrate anyone expecting a well-defined route to the top.
The summit itself is marked by a small cairn and offers 360-degree views when the weather plays ball. On my visit, the mist rolled in just as I reached the top, which rather defeated the point. Worth checking the forecast before setting off.
From holiday parks around Dumfries, Killywan Hill makes for a straightforward half-day excursion. Brandedleys and the other sites along the A710 put you within easy driving distance, and you'll be back in time for lunch. Allow three hours including the drive from central Dumfries. Best tackled in dry conditions - those grassy slopes turn treacherous when wet.
